Hunter Biden Faces Financial Struggles Amid Ongoing Legal Issues

Hunter Biden’s Financial Struggles Highlighted in Recent Court Filing

In a significant legal development, Hunter Biden’s attorneys submitted a motion in Los Angeles to withdraw his lawsuit against Garrett Ziegler, a former White House aide who made public the contents of Biden’s controversial laptop. The motion sheds light on Biden’s current financial struggles, illustrating his inability to continue with legal proceedings due to economic constraints.

The court documents, obtained by Fox News, reveal that Biden has faced both personal and financial setbacks as the year began. One key issue detailed in the filing relates to damages incurred from the recent wildfires that ravaged parts of the Pacific Palisades area in Los Angeles.

Background on the Lawsuit

Biden originally filed this lawsuit in September 2023, claiming that Ziegler unlawfully published information from his laptop. However, his recent court filing states that he lacks the financial resources to pursue the case any further.

According to the motion, Biden’s circumstances have deteriorated significantly. Specifically, the document notes, “Plaintiff has suffered a significant downturn in his income and has significant debt in the millions of dollars range.” This considerable debt has added to the complications surrounding his legal and personal life.

Impact of Natural Disasters on Biden’s Housing Situation

Adding to his difficulties, the residence where Biden rented has been deemed “unlivable”. The filing indicates that he is struggling to secure both new housing and employment opportunities.

The document highlights the impact of the fires, stating, “Moreover, this lack of resources has been exacerbated after the fires in the Pacific Palisades in early January, upending Plaintiff’s life by rendering his rental house unlivable for an extended period of time. Like many others in that situation, Plaintiff has had difficulty finding a new permanent place to live and has struggled to earn a living.”

Biden’s current focus revolves around processing his relocation and handling the damage inflicted by the wildfires, while also managing the financial obligations associated with his family’s expenses. Consequently, this shift in priorities diverts attention away from his ongoing litigation.

Decline in Income and Artistic Endeavors

On the same day, Biden provided additional context through a letter filed with the court. In this correspondence, he detailed his declining income, particularly referencing the sales of his artwork. Biden specified that between two and three years before December 2023, he successfully sold 27 pieces of art, achieving an average sale price of $54,481.48. However, he noted a stark contrast, having sold only one piece for $36,000 since that time.

Moreover, Biden compared his book sales over two periods. He indicated that from April 1, 2023, to September 30, 2023, 3,161 copies of his book sold, but sales plummeted to approximately 1,100 copies in the subsequent six months.

Debt and Financial Outlook

Biden candidly expressed the strain his financial situation has placed on his ability to manage debts, which media reports indicate amount to several million dollars. He stated, “This significant decrease in revenue has also impacted my ability to pay off my significant debt. As a result of this, I am not in a position where I can borrow money.”
